Finance Review — Lumenpoint Rewards Overhaul

Quick recap for the team: the revamped Lumenpoint loyalty scheme cost more to launch than budgeted (about 12% over), mostly on the app rebuild and the double-points promo in Varrow Bay. Redemption liability is up, but repeat purchase rates climbed nicely in Q3, so the payback still looks healthy by mid next year. Marta's team will circulate the full accrual model next week. Before that lands, one planning item needs flagging.

management briefing: Only 33 of the 205 pilot accounts renewed Kasath, so a churn review is set for October 17. Weniusek Logistics is in early talks to buy Holethax Freight for about $345.6 million.

## Releases

Quick note for the sync: GarageGlance v2.4 ships the occupancy feed for the Marlowe Street deck, now polling sensors every 30 seconds instead of two minutes. Counts should stop drifting during rush hour. Tag releases off `main`, run the feed smoke test, and ping Tova if the diff looks weird. All release artifacts must be verified against the key below.

signing key of tahog-tajog = bky6_QV8tna

## 3.2.0 — Hullsworth Profile Store

Renamed PROFILE_DB_KEY to HULLSWORTH_SHARD_TOKEN to match the new shard router. The old name is ignored as of this release; services still using it will fail closed at startup. Shard routing config is otherwise unchanged. When updating a host, append the following line to its .env file.

env line for fajop-taguf: VAULT_KEY20=82a8caa7b14c704c3638

## Changed defaults

Heads up: the Ledgerline tax-rate lookup cache now defaults to a 15-minute TTL instead of 24 hours. Turns out rates in the Veldt County sandbox were going stale mid-demo, which was embarrassing. Eviction is now LRU rather than FIFO, and the cache warms on boot. If you're reviewing, check that nothing hardcodes the old TTL. The new defaults land as follows.

deployment values, bajop-taweg:
holwyn:
  log_level: debug
  metrics_host: metrics.holwyn.zemvarsys.internal
  pool_size: 32